
redis怎么解决数据丢失
Redis 数据丢失的原因包括内存故障、停电、人为错误和硬件故障。解决方案为:1. 通过 RDB 或 AOF 持久化将数据存储到磁盘;2. 复制到多台服务器实现高可用性;3. 使用 Redis Sentinel 或 Redis Cluster 进行 HA;4. 创建快照以备份数据;5. 实施最佳实践,如持久化、复制、快照、监控和安全措施。
Apr 10, 2025 pm 08:24 PM
redis怎么远程登录
远程登录 Redis 的方法有两种:通过 SSH 端口转发:在本地创建 SSH 通道后,连接本地端口即可登录。使用 Redis Sentinel:安装 Redis Sentinel,配置配置文件,启动 Sentinel,访问管理界面后可连接到 Redis 主节点。
Apr 10, 2025 pm 08:21 PM
redis怎么解决高并发
Redis 提供多种高并发解决方案:1. 集群分片数据,提升吞吐量和容错性;2. 复制确保数据可用性和提升读性能;3. 管道减少网络开销,提高吞吐量;4. 事务保证原子性,防止数据不一致;5. Lua 脚本减少通信,提高性能;6. 发布/订阅实现高效实时数据传输;7. 限流保护服务器免遭过载。选择方案时,应根据需求考虑集群、复制、管道、事务、Lua 脚本、发布/订阅、限流的适用性。
Apr 10, 2025 pm 08:18 PM
redis怎么实现多线程
Redis 4.0 引入了多线程机制,提升并发处理能力和降低延迟。该架构包含 IO 线程和工作线程,工作线程从队列中获取请求并执行 Redis 命令。多线程的优势包括提升并发处理能力、降低延迟和提高资源利用率。但需要注意的是,它可能带来数据一致性问题、资源消耗增加和线程安全问题。
Apr 10, 2025 pm 08:15 PM
redis怎么启动服务器
启动 Redis 服务器的步骤包括:根据操作系统安装 Redis。通过 redis-server(Linux/macOS)或 redis-server.exe(Windows)启动 Redis 服务。使用 redis-cli ping(Linux/macOS)或 redis-cli.exe ping(Windows)命令检查服务状态。使用 Redis 客户端,如 redis-cli、Python 或 Node.js,访问服务器。
Apr 10, 2025 pm 08:12 PM
redis宕机怎么办
Redis 宕机处理指南:诊断问题: 检查进程运行状态、日志错误,通过命令检查状态。恢复数据: 从备份、AOF 或 RDB 文件恢复。防止数据丢失: 启用持久化,使用复制,配置自动故障转移。优化性能: 调整配置,使用模块,监控指标。避免宕机: 更新 Redis,维护硬件/操作系统,使用负载均衡器,定期测试。
Apr 10, 2025 pm 08:09 PM
redis怎么使用java
使用 Redis Java 库需:1. 添加依赖(Jedis 3.6.3);2. 连接到 Redis 服务器(指定主机和端口);3. 进行基本操作(设置/获取值、检查键是否存在、删除键);4. 执行复杂操作(哈希表、列表、集合、有序集合);5. 发布/订阅消息(使用 JedisPubSub);6. 关闭连接(Jedis.close())。
Apr 10, 2025 pm 08:06 PM
redis怎么清除数据
可以采用以下两种方法清除 Redis 中的数据:FLUSHALL 命令:删除数据库中所有键和值。CONFIG RESETSTAT 命令:重置数据库所有状态(包括键、值和其他统计信息)。
Apr 10, 2025 pm 08:03 PM
redis怎么启动linux
在 Linux 系统中启动 Redis 的步骤:安装 Redis 软件包。启用并启动 Redis 服务。验证 Redis 是否正在运行。连接到 Redis 服务器。高级选项:配置 Redis 服务器。设置密码。使用 systemd 单位文件。
Apr 10, 2025 pm 08:00 PM
redis满内存怎么处理
当 Redis 内存达到上限时,它将采取下列步骤:使用驱逐策略(如 LRU、TTL 或随机选择)驱逐键值对。根据键的大小、过期时间和访问频率选择要驱逐的键值对。回收被驱逐键值对占用的内存空间。如果驱逐仍无法释放足够内存,则停止客户端连接或拒绝新写入。监控内存使用并根据需要调整驱逐策略和内存大小设置。
Apr 10, 2025 pm 07:57 PM
redis未授权怎么验证
Redis 未授权验证是指在无密码情况下访问 Redis 服务器。验证步骤包括:获取 Redis 服务器地址和端口;使用 Telnet 或 Netcat 连接;检查是否显示 Redis 提示符;执行 info 命令获取服务器信息;检查是否有响应。有响应则表示服务器未受授权访问。
Apr 10, 2025 pm 07:54 PM
redis怎么做消息中间件
Redis 作为消息中间件,支持生产-消费模型,可持久化消息并保证可靠交付。使用 Redis 作为消息中间件可实现低延迟、可靠和可扩展的消息传递。
Apr 10, 2025 pm 07:51 PM
redis单线程怎么理解
Redis采用单线程架构,单线程的设计优点在于延迟低、简单易管理、行为可预测。为了解决单线程的性能限制,Redis采用了非阻塞IO、多路复用、事件循环和异步操作等优化技术。
Apr 10, 2025 pm 07:48 PM
redis怎么使用注解
使用 Redis 注解机制可以简化 Java 代码中的 Redis 交互,提供以下注解类型:@Cacheable:缓存方法返回值@CachePut:在方法执行后将值放入缓存@CacheableEvict:在方法执行前后清除缓存项@EnableCaching:启用缓存支持@RedisHash:定义 Redis 哈希@RedisValue:声明 Redis 值
Apr 10, 2025 pm 07:45 PM
热门工具标签

Undresser.AI Undress
人工智能驱动的应用程序,用于创建逼真的裸体照片

AI Clothes Remover
用于从照片中去除衣服的在线人工智能工具。

Undress AI Tool
免费脱衣服图片

Clothoff.io
AI脱衣机

Video Face Swap
使用我们完全免费的人工智能换脸工具轻松在任何视频中换脸!

热门文章

热工具

vc9-vc14(32+64位)运行库合集(链接在下方)
phpStudy安装所需运行库集合下载

VC9 32位
VC9 32位 phpstudy集成安装环境运行库

php程序员工具箱完整版
程序员工具箱 v1.0 php集成环境

VC11 32位
VC11 32位 phpstudy集成安装环境运行库

SublimeText3汉化版
中文版,非常好用